Sunday, November 3
“Oprah’s Next Chapter: Patti Labelle”
9 p.m. OWN
First Look: Oprah’s Next Chapter with Patti LaBelle
Oprah and music icon Patti LaBelle meet at the famed Apollo Theater for a conversation about Patti’s extraordinary 50 years in show business. Watch as Patti reflects on a lifetime of music and what it means to be a living legend. Tune in Sunday, November 3, at 9/8c on OWN.
